The heat capacity of a gas can be modeled with the following equation, composed of the empirical constants a, b, c, and d and the temperature T in kelvins:

Cp=a + bT + cT^2 + dT^3

Empirical constants do not have physical meaning but are used to make the equation fir the data. Create a symbolic equation for het capacity and solve it for T.
